Assessing the Problem of Your Siding
When property owners make a decision to embark on siding repair jobs, assessing the condition of their siding is a vital initial step. This assessment includes a comprehensive examination of the exterior surfaces, trying to find signs of damage such as splits, bending, or mold and mildew development. House owners must additionally check for loose or absent panels, as these issues can jeopardize the integrity of the siding and result in additional problems, such as water infiltration. Additionally, inspecting the joints and joints is vital, as these locations are typically vulnerable to wear and tear. An aesthetic exam might be supplemented by tapping the siding to determine hollow audios, indicating possible underlying damage. Taking note of any discoloration or peeling off paint can additionally supply insights right into dampness concerns. Documenting these searchings for aids home owners make informed choices about essential fixings or substitutes, establishing a strong foundation for their siding repair projects.

Material Resilience Factors To Consider
Picking the suitable materials for siding repair is necessary, as the longevity and efficiency of the repair mainly depend on product durability. House owners should take into consideration aspects such as climate resistance, upkeep requirements, and total life expectancy when selecting products. Options like plastic, fiber concrete, and wood each offer distinct benefits; as an example, plastic is immune to fading and wetness, while fiber cement is recognized for its exceptional durability against extreme conditions (siding repair greenville nc). It is also vital to represent regional climate affects, as materials may carry out differently based on neighborhood ecological aspects. By prioritizing long lasting materials, home owners can ensure that their siding repairs hold up against the examination of time, ultimately lowering the need for future fixings and improving the home's total value

Gathering Necessary Devices and Equipment
A thorough toolset is essential for any kind of siding repair project, ensuring that the task can be completed effectively and properly. A house owner or professional must start by collecting basic devices such as a hammer, utility blade, and degree. These things are essential for eliminating damaged siding and guaranteeing proper alignment throughout setup. In addition, a lever can assist in the mindful removal of old panels without causing further damage.
Safety equipment, including handwear covers and goggles, is likewise important to safeguard versus sharp edges and debris. Depending on the sort of siding, details tools like a nail gun or caulking gun might be required for attaching and sealing. A measuring tape will ensure precise cuts and fitting of brand-new pieces. Having a ladder on hand is important for reaching upper locations securely. Gathering these tools beforehand will certainly enhance the repair procedure and help attain a professional coating.

Checking the Finished Work
A thorough evaluation of the completed siding repair is important for guaranteeing high quality and longevity. Once the project is full, an in-depth assessment must be conducted to determine any type of issues or areas calling for more interest. This examination must cover alignment, ensuring that all panels are straight and uniformly spaced. The integrity of seams and joints must additionally be inspected for gaps or imbalances that might result in moisture invasion.
Furthermore, looking for appropriate attachment and securing of the siding is essential, as loosened panels can compromise the general framework. The aesthetic facet should not be overlooked; the shade and surface must be uniform and match the surrounding areas. Any type of problems found during the examination should be resolved immediately to protect against future complications. Ultimately, a precise evaluation of the ended up work not just verifies the craftsmanship yet likewise sets the foundation for the longevity of the siding repair.
Maintaining Your Siding for Long life
While several property owners may ignore regular upkeep, maintaining siding is crucial for its durability and performance. Routine inspections can recognize concerns such as fractures, peeling off, or mold and mildew development prior to they rise into costly repairs. Cleaning review siding at the very least two times a year assists remove dirt, crud, and mold, protecting against damage. House owners ought to utilize a gentle cleaning option and a soft brush or fabric to stay clear of damaging the material.
Furthermore, ensuring correct drainage around the home is important. Clogged up seamless gutters can lead to water damage, endangering the siding's stability. Applying safety finishings, when ideal, can likewise expand its life expectancy.

What Are Typical Indicators of Siding Damages?
Usual signs of siding damages consist of cracks, bending, peeling off paint, mold and mildew growth, and loosened panels. Home owners need to frequently inspect their siding to recognize these issues early and stop additional degeneration or water invasion.
How Lengthy Does Siding Repair Usually Take?
The duration of siding repair differs considerably based upon damage level and project scope. Usually, minor repairs can take a few hours, while extensive substitutes might require several days, depending on weather condition and staff accessibility.
Do I Required Licenses for Siding Repair Job?
The necessity for licenses during siding repair work varies by area. Generally, regional policies determine whether authorizations are required, so it is a good idea for homeowners to speak with neighborhood authorities before starting any repair projects.
